Prep and Cook Time

  • Preparation: 15 minutes
  • Cooking: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 35 minutes

Yield

Serves 4 healthy, satisfying portions

Difficulty Level

Easy – Perfect for busy weeknights and beginner cooks

Ingredients

  • 1 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
  • 1 medium red bell pepper, diced
  • 1 cup fresh spinach, roughly chopped
  • 1 small onion, finely ch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 8 oz skinless, boneless ch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 1 cup cooked quinoa
  • 1 tsp smoked paprika
  • 1/2 tsp ground cumin
  • 1/4 tsp cayenne pepper (optional, for heat)
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• Juice of 1 lemon
  • Fresh cilantro, roughly chopped, for garnish
  • 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ese (optional)

Instructions

  1. Heat the olive oil in a large non-stick skillet over medium-high heat until shimmering.
  2. Add the onion and garlic, sautéing until fragrant and transl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
  3. Introduce the chicken pieces to the skillet, seasoning with smoked paprika, cumin, cayenne, salt, and pepper.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the chicken is golden brown and cooked through, about 7-8 minutes.
  4. Stir in the diced red bell pepper and cook for another 3 minutes until slightly tender but still vibrant.
  5. Toss in the fresh spinach and cooked quinoa, folding gently until the spinach wilts and the quinoa is evenly heated, roughly 2 minutes.
  6. Spritz with fresh lemon juice for a bright, zesty finish and adjust seasoning if needed.
  7. Remove from heat, sprinkle with chopped cilantro and crumbled feta cheese, allowing the residual warmth to meld the flavors.

Tips for Success

  • For a vegetarian option, swap chicken with firm tofu or chickpeas.
  • To keep skillet meals low-calorie, measure oils carefully and use cooking sprays as alternatives.
  • Pre-cook quinoa and store in the fridge to reduce meal prep time during the week.
  • Maintain a balance of macros by adjusting protein portions to your dietary needs; lean fish or turkey work excellently here.
  • Ensure your skillet is hot before adding proteins to sear properly and lock in juices.

Serving Suggestions

Serve this vibrant skillet meal with a crisp side salad of arugula and cherry tomatoes tossed in a light balsamic vinaigrette. Add a few avocado slices for extra creaminess and heart-healthy fats. For an invigorating contrast, a dollop of Greek yogurt can cool down the gentle heat from the cayenne.

Nutrient Per Serving
Calories 320 kcal
Protein 35 g
Carbohydrates 24 g
Fat 9 g

Q1: What makes skillet meals a great option for weight loss?
A1: Skillet meals are a one-pan wonder that combines convenience, flavor, and nutrition. By using a single pan, you control the ingredients and portion sizes easily, which helps avoid hidden calories. Plus, the quick cooking preserves nutrients and keeps meals vibrant and satisfying-key for staying on track without sacrificing taste.

Q2: How can I keep my skillet meals both healthy and delicious?
A2: The secret lies in balancing lean proteins, colorful veggies, and wholesome carbohydrates. Opt for oils with good fats like olive or avocado oil, and don’t shy away from aromatic herbs and spices-they add a punch of flavor without extra calories. Experiment with garlic, paprika, cumin, or fresh basil to turn simple ingredients into a fiesta of flavors.

Q3: Are there particular ingredients that boost weight loss when used in skillet meals?
A3: Absolutely! Ingredients like spinach, broccoli, bell peppers, and zucchini are low-calorie but nutrient-dense, keeping you full longer. Incorporate lean proteins like chicken breast, turkey, tofu, or fish to sustain energy. Adding fiber-rich beans or quinoa promotes digestion and satiety-perfect for managing appetite.

Q4: How can I make sure my skillet meals stay exciting and not repetitive?
A4: Variety is your best friend. Rotate different veggies, swap proteins from plant-based to seafood, and play with global spice blends like Mediterranean za’atar or Indian garam masala. Changing your cooking method within the skillet-think roasting, sautéing, or simmering-also creates new textures and keeps your palate eager.

Q5: What’s a simple starter recipe for someone new to healthy skillet cooking?
A5: Try a “Mediterranean Chicken & Veggie Skillet” – sauté diced chicken breast in olive oil, toss in chopped bell peppers, zucchini, cherry tomatoes, and spinach. Sprinkle with garlic, oregano, and a dash of lemon juice. Cook until veggies soften and chicken is juicy and tender. Serve with a side of quinoa for a complete, slimming meal packed with flavor.

Q6: Can skillet meals support different dietary needs, like vegetarian or gluten-free?
A6: Definitely! Skillet meals are incredibly adaptable. For vegetarians, swap meat for chickpeas, tempeh, or lentils. For gluten-free diners, choose naturally gluten-free grains like rice or quinoa and avoid any pre-packaged sauces with hidden gluten. The skillet’s versatility lets you create nutritious dishes tailored to your lifestyle.

Q7: Any tips for meal prepping skillet dishes to save time during the week?
A7: Cook your protein and veggies separately and combine them in the skillet right before eating to keep textures fresh. Alternatively, prepare entire skillet meals in advance and portion them into containers-just reheat in the skillet to regain that freshly cooked sizzle. Keep sauces or dressings on the side until serving to avoid sogginess.

Q8: How do skillet meals fit into an overall weight loss plan?
A8: Skillet meals help by promoting mindful eating-when you cook your own food, you’re more aware of what you consume. They encourage whole foods and balanced nutrition, making it easier to sustain a calorie deficit without deprivation. Combined with regular physical activity and adequate hydration, skillet meals can be a sizzling catalyst to your weight loss success.
